Bit 02, DC brake
Bit 02 = 0: Leads to DC braking and stop. Braking current
and duration are set in
parameter 2-01 DC Brake Current
and
parameter 2-02 DC Braking Time
.
Bit 02 = 1: Leads to ramping.
Bit 03, Coasting
Bit 03 = 0: Causes the frequency converter to immediately
release the motor (the output transistors are disabled), and
coasts to a standstill.
Bit 03 = 1: Enables the frequency converter to start the
motor if the other starting conditions are fulfilled.
NOTICE
In
parameter 8-50 Coasting Select
, a selection is made to
define how bit 03 gates with the corresponding function
on a digital input.
Bit 04, Quick stop
Bit 04 = 0: Causes a stop, in which the motor speed is
ramped down to stop via
parameter 3-81 Quick Stop Ramp
Time
.
Bit 05, Hold output frequency
Bit 05 = 0: Causes the present output frequency (in Hz) to
freeze. The frozen output frequency can then be changed
only with the digital inputs (
parameter 5-10 Terminal 18
Digital Input
to
parameter 5-15 Terminal 33 Digital Input
)
programmed to speed up and speed down.
NOTICE
If hold output is active, only the following can stop the
frequency converter:
•
Bit 03 coasting stop.
•
Bit 02 DC braking.
•
Digital input (
parameter 5-10 Terminal 18 Digital
Input
to
parameter 5-15 Terminal 33 Digital
Input
) programmed to DC braking, coasting
stop, or reset and coasting stop.
Bit 06, Ramp stop/start
Bit 06 = 0: Causes a stop, in which the motor speed is
ramped down to stop via the selected
ramp down
parameter.
Bit 06 = 1: Allows the frequency converter to start the
motor, if the other starting conditions are fulfilled.
NOTICE
In
parameter 8-53 Start Select
, a selection is made to
define how bit 06 ramp stop/start gates with the
corresponding function on a digital input.
Bit 07, Reset
Bit 07 = 0: Does not cause a reset.
Bit 07 = 1: Resets a trip. Reset is activated on the leading
edge of the signal, that is, when changing from logic 0 to
logic 1.
Bit 08, Jog
Bit 08 = 1: The frequency converter ramps up/ramps down
according to the setting in
parameter 3-19 Jog Speed [RPM]
.
Bit 09, Selection of ramp 1/2
Bit 09 = 0: Ramp 1 is active (
parameter 3-40 Ramp 1 Type
to
parameter 3-47 Ramp 1 S-ramp Ratio at Decel. Start
).
Bit 09 = 1: Ramp 2 is active (
parameter 3-50 Ramp 2 Type
to
parameter 3-57 Ramp 2 S-ramp Ratio at Decel. Start
).
Bit 10, Data not valid/Data valid
Tells the frequency converter whether to use or to ignore
the control word.
Bit 10 = 0: Ignores the control word.
Bit 10 = 1: Uses the control word to be used. This function
is relevant, because the control word is always contained
in the telegram, regardless of the type of telegram. It is
possible to turn off the control word if you do not wish to
use it with updating or reading parameters.
Bit 11, Relay 01
Bit 11 = 0: Relay not activated.
Bit 11 = 1: Relay 01 activated, provided
[36] control word
bit 11
is selected in
parameter 5-40 Function Relay
.
Bit 12, Relay 04
Bit 12 = 0: Relay 04 is not activated.
Bit 12 = 1: Relay 04 is activated, provided
[37] control word
bit 12
is selected in
parameter 5-40 Function Relay
.
